Blog

28
Oct2022

Хто такий Front End розробник і чим він займається?

Posted By / Comments 0.

Замовляючи frontend розробку у нас, ви отримуєте абсолютно гнучкий формат співпраці, а також команду менеджерів та розробників із двадцятирічним досвідом. Ми завжди створюємо кастомне рішення для потреб клієнта. Цей етап фронтенд розробки додатка визначає інтерфейс, з яким у результаті взаємодіятиме користувач. UI/UX-дизайн впливає на зростання бізнесу та збільшення продажів, оскільки покращує користувальницький досвід та задоволеність клієнтів, що впливає на кількість користувачів конкретного додатка. Цей курс допоможе вам розібратися із особливостями React та дасть відповідь на те, чому ця бібліотека є аж настільки популярною у світі Front-end.

Розробка інтерфейсу багато в чому схожа на наше життя – на конкретне питання не завжди мають однозначну відповідь. Frontend розробка – це робота зі створення публічної частини web-додатку, з якою безпосередньо контактує користувач, і функціоналу, який зазвичай виконується на стороні клієнта. Технології не стояти на місці, і у нас вже є десятки HTML-тегів, проте багато звичних нам UI-патернів, таких як модальне вікно, дерево чи тултип, доводитися самим реалізовувати. І весь набір елементів, з яких ми будуємо ці патерни, потрібно представити користувачеві асистивних технологій. Це ініціатива, призначений оживити веб для користувачів асистивних технологій — дати їм можливість не просто читати сторінки, а й користуватися веб-застосунками.

Ти дізнаєшся про підводні камені працевлаштування в IT сфері, і як їх обійти. Ти дізнаєшся про вимоги сучасного IT-ринку, кого шукають роботодавці, які навички потрібно освоїти. Front end – це процес по створенню даної частини програми. Всього, що бачить користувач, коли заходить на ту чи іншу сторінку. Маєте право вибору в роботі, можете працювати як з програмами, додатками, так і з сайтами. Перетворити схему на привабливий макет, який хочеться розглядати.

Бази даних і мови запитів (SQL, MySql, NoSQL, MongoDB і так далі). У цьому випадку запит відправляє JavaScript, завантажений в браузер, а відповідь приходить в форматі XML або JSON. The A11Y Project — ресурс із інформацією про доступність і туторіалами та рецептами для різних компонентів.

Що таке Frontend?

Коли схожі об’єкти не працюють однаково в різних ситуаціях, у користувачів відбувається негативне. Це гальмує вивчення програми і призводить до того, що користувач https://wizardsdev.com/ втрачає впевненість у своїх силах. Багато великих виробників операційних систем, випусти на ринок свої нові продукти, публікують відповідні інструкції та вказівки.

  • Сьогодні індустрія вимагає від кожного розуміння основ доступності.
  • Кросплатформеність (можливість програмного забезпечення працювати на різних апаратних платформах та операційних системах).
  • Основне завдання фронтенд фахівця – це зв’язати представлені дизайнером графічні макети у web-додатку (сторінках сайту) з бекендом і за необхідності реалізувати обчислювальний функціонал на стороні користувача.
  • Невалідна розмітка — причина некоректної відтворювання контенту асистивними технологіями.
  • Японські університети пропонують безкоштовне навчання українських студентів.
  • Однак при роботі з клавіатурою до них не можна добратися – для подібних випадків передбачені “випадають” меню.

Дати їм вибір – анулювати або зберегти дані і повернуться туди, де вони урвалися. Нехай у користувачів залишиться можливість контролювати процес роботи в програмі. Рішення про вибір оптимальних принципів побудови інтерфейсу повинно вироблятися спільно всіма членами команди з проектування. Ці рішення мають сприяти поліпшенню купівельному і розвитку програмних продуктів.

Frontend або Backend: що вибрати?

Тому front-end developer курси пропонують своїм слухачам величезну кількість теоретичної інформації, а також надають можливість на практиці створювати сайти. Дані можуть вводитися користувачем, як в поля введення, так і безпосередньо в таблицю, розташовану в нижній частині форми. Поле Кафедра пов’язано з таблицею “Кафедра”, тому воно може приймати тільки ті значення, які представлені в таблиці “Кафедра”. Дане поле для виключення помилок введення користувача представлено у вигляді випадаючого списку, що містить значення з таблиці “Кафедра”. Інші поля незалежні, тому можуть містити будь-які дані.

Оскільки працюю Front-end розробником, мені завжди було цікаво, як зробити інтерфейс максимально пробачимо і зрозумілим. Пам’ять пам’ятаю, ще студентом додавав event listeners на комбінації клавіш, щоб спростити й пришвидшити навігацію своїми першими веб-сторінками. Тому сфера доступності відгукнулася всередині мене, коли я дізнався, що саме означає це поняття. У цій статті хочу зібрати докупи й коротко описати, що таке доступність, чому та кому вона потрібна, а також поділитися своїм підходом до розробки і тестування доступних інтерфейсів.

Front-end розробка інтерфейсу користувача

Для початку Ви отримаєте необхідні знання та практичні навички роботи із сучасними версіями HTML5 та CSS3 на базовому курсі. На курсі JavaScript Basic ви вивчите основи JavaScript на практичних прикладах створення динамічних елементів сторінки. Бекенд-розробники мають справу з серверними мовами програмування, такими як Java, Python, PHP, Ruby та інші. Також бекендери повинні знати бази даних, архітектуру, до всього іншого їм знадобляться знання апаратної частини бекенд, тобто сервера, його можливості і характеристики. Вони працюють, в основному, з точним аналізом і обчисленнями, де майже немає творчої, гуманітарної складової.

Всі відповіді про твій старт в IT на одному вебінарі. Інформація повертається, прийнявши зрозумілу форму і виконавши запит. Динамічний розвиток цієї сфери говорить про те, що вам завжди буде куди рости. Без вас не обійдеться жоден вебсайт чи додаток, які зараз створюються щодня у великій кількості. Інформація повертається назад, прийнявши цілісну форму і виконавши оброблений запит.

Постраждалим від війни українцям пропонують безкоштовно вивчити Front-end розробку

Як правило, клієнти залишаються з нами на роки, ми допомагаємо їм з масштабуванням та розвитком платформи. Без знань HTML і CSS сьогодні неможливо уявити жодну професію в ІТ. Немає значення, програмуєте ви або займаєтеся просуванням в інтернеті, вам так чи інакше знадобляться ці знання.

Front-end розробка інтерфейсу користувача

Figma пропонує один з найкращих інструментів для дизайну, а також вони створили безплатний онлайн-контент для початківців. За ці дні тобі вдалося пройти весь шлях від ідеї та дослідження до створення прототипу у Figma і тестування готового продукту. Тепер у твоєму озброєнні є потужні інструменти, як-от дизайн-мислення та дизайн-принципи. Після завершення проекту та релізу продукту ми не кидаємо клієнта напризволяще, а надаємо гарантійну та післягарантійну техпідтримку. Якщо йдеться про післягарантію, то для неї існують різні пакети сервісу техпідтримки.

Проморолик від Apple показує, наскільки розпізнавання мовлення важливе. Так я відкрив для себе новий світ асистивних технологій і підходів до проектування інтерфейсів, про які й хочу розповісти. Вивчення однієї програми не має кардинально відрізнятися від вивчення подібної програми.

Всі статті

Ми проводимо повноцінні співбесіди, в яких створюються умови, максимально наближені до реальних. Наші курси Front-End розробника допоможуть Вам отримати базові знання HTML, JavaScript і TypeScript для успішного працевлаштування. Вивчення документації, аналітики та структури проекту, щоб підібрати максимально відповідний вам шлях розв’язання проблеми, щоб ви отримали в результаті ефективний інструмент. Розмітка елементів на сторінці – HTML – дає можливість створити всі елементи, задати їх розташування та розміщення відносно один одного. Щоб наочно зрозуміти frontend-розробку, відкрийте сторінку будь-якого сайту – перед собою ви побачите інтерфейс. Клацнувши правою кнопкою миші, відкриєте код сторінки в браузері.

Окрім власного залучення в тему доступності, варто не забувати нагадувати про це дизайнерам і бізнесу. Адже, крім зручнішого вебу для людей з інвалідністю, ми також створимо комфортні інтерфейси для себе й підвищимо свою цінність на ринку. Під час побудови цих дерев браузери ігнорують помилки, невідповідності до специфікацій і намагаються вгадати, що все-таки мав на увазі автор. І це добре працює з HTML, проте це не варіант для асистивних технологій. Якщо ви читаєте цю статтю, ви вже робите перший крок. Сьогодні індустрія вимагає від кожного розуміння основ доступності.

Як бачите, ці дві сторони веб-ресурсів тісно пов’язані, а отже, їх розробка теж. CSS – мова для опису і стилізації зовнішнього вигляду документа. Завдяки CSS-коду браузер розуміє, як саме відображати елементи. CSS задає кольори і параметри шрифтів, визначає, як будуть розташовуватися різні блоки сайту, і так далі. Ще він дозволяє виводити один і той же документ в різних стилях, наприклад, для друку (звичайним або шрифтом Брайля), виведення передачі на екран або читання голосом.

Що повинен знати досвідчений фронтенд-розробник?

Користувачі повинні отримувати задоволення при роботі з інтерфейсом будь-якого програмного продукту. Навіть інтерфейси, застосовувані в індустрії, не повинні лякати користувача, Як виконати front-end розробку він не повинен бояться натискатися натискати кнопки або переходити на інший екран. Вторгнення Internet показало, що навігація – основна інтерактивна техніка в Internet.

Під час проводиться його налаштування та підключення додаткових сервісів. Ви не залишитеся без роботи навіть у надзвичайних обставинах. Якщо хочете приєднатись до наступного запуску курсу, залиште свої дані і ми зв’яжемось із вами, коли реєстрація відкриється. Далі передбачається, що розробник знайомий з роботою програми Delphi в рамках автоматизації програмування і тому процедура створення інтерфейсу опускається. А разом з тим грамотний developer добре розбирається в роботі препроцесорів і збирачів GULP, LESS, SASS, GRUNT, працює з SVG-об’єктами, DOM, API, AJAX і CORS і так далі. Крім усього іншого він знає основи адаптивної і responsive верстки, UI/UX-проектування, кросбраузерності і крос-платформенності, базового тестування.

Веб-доступність — широка тема, яка однозначно потребує більше, ніж декількох сторінок. Проте в цій статті я намагався «заразити» читачів моїм захопленням асистивними технологіями й даті віру в ті, що життя може бути якісним навіть з травмами чи захворюваннями. Для цього нам, як розробникам, варто пам ” ятати, для кого ми створюємо продукти. Accessibility Audits у Google Lighthouse побудовані з використанням Axe — тулкіту для тестування доступності веб – та Android-проектів, який має зручний API та який можна вбудувати в CI pipeline. Проте не варто забувати, що смороду стають у пригоді не лише для користувачів смартфонів, але й для користувачів з поганим зором.

Бажаєш продовжити вивчання дизайну?

Після виконання двох вищеописаних процедур користувач може здійснити переведення студентів на наступний курс. Для цього необхідно натиснути на кнопку Переклад студентів на наступний курс. Дана процедура виконує оновлення даних в таблиці “Група”, що знаходиться на однойменній закладці. Інтерфейс РБД повинен бути реалізований способом, інтуїтивно зрозумілим для користувача-непрофесіонала.

Згідно з попереднім розділом, 15% населення потребують доступних інтерфейсів. Звичайно, не всі 15% активно користуються Інтернетом, проте я впевнений, що багато з них точно захочуть скористатися вашим продуктом і, можливо, засмутяться, якщо форма оплати буде недоступною. Когнітивні порушення (труднощі з концентрацією уваги й сприйняттям інформації) вимагають якісного та простого контенту, доступного в зручному інтерфейсі, який не потребує зайвих дій. Скрінрідери — найпоширеніша технологія, з якою й асоціюють веб-доступність. Перетворює текст з екрану аудіопотік синтезованої мови або набору звуків різної частоти.

Article by

Posted 24936 Articles

Payment Methods:

payment_method